Output 2d8fe5a8f141f1eef570ae9db42c26ed566cf4dfa73d860b20fb842c40607ec5:0

value
2634000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b419fb98fa375ca10dfbefc1fd97eaca78671b9 OP_EQUAL
address
3BU8qhYbzhiKc3LtDK1ZRQhibCcgHRhwfy
transaction
2d8fe5a8f141f1eef570ae9db42c26ed566cf4dfa73d860b20fb842c40607ec5
spent
true